BIOGRAPHY OF KEVIN COLLINS

Kevin Collins is a well-respected percussionist both locally and throughout the country, who has played one form of percussion instrument or another since he was 6 years old. Having had no formal training, at such a young age, Kevin used pots and pans in his mother's kitchen for Drums. While attending Flint Public Schools, Kevin mastered his already distinguished percussion skills, and after graduating from Flint Northern High School, Kevin began to tour with such musical legends as: Ronnie Laws, Allan Barnes, Jack McDuff, Roy Ayers, Eddie Harris, Leon Thomas, Wendell Harris, Richard "Groove" Holmes, Jimmy Smith, Marcus Bell Graves, Sule Greg Wilson, The Willie George Big Band, and Reverend James Cleveland. Kevin's musical spectrum includes all forms of music, Jazz, Blues Big Band, Latin and Caribbean Styling.


As Kevin continued to pursue his musical career and dreams, he began to embark on a new focus: that of the African, Caribbean, and Cuban Drums. His passion and experience overflows to all ages of audiences. Kevin's energy, enthusiasm, and sense of community are what drives him to share and teach his expertise to all that are interested. He believes in the African proverb, It Takes A Village To Raise A Child. In doing so through his teachings, all are inspired to learn, rehearse and perform to the best of their abilities. Both children and adults have found Kevin's performances to be entertaining cultural and educational as they learn about and how to play African, Cuban, and Caribbean Drums while anxiously awaiting to get their chance to play. In his "Artists Statement": Kevin states that his success as a musician is what drives him to want to educate and give back to the children in his community.

Currently, Kevin works with the Greater Flint Arts Council, The Flint Community Schools, The Very Special Arts Program, The Flint Cultural Center, holds various workshops and performances throughout Michigan and continually tours throughout the country for performances and or workshops. He is also featured in the Michigan Arts Directory and the Heartland Arts Directory as well.

In addition, to his credit Kevin is an accomplished BMI Writer and Publisher, owns and operates his own Musical Production Company, K. C. Productions. Even with all of his numerous projects, workshops performances etc. Kevin has still found time to perform regularly with his own band. At this writing he has written and produced 2 CD's: Kevin Collin "RHYTHMOLOGIST," and the second new release titled: "NAIROBI.' He is currently in the studio creating a traditional West African CD and a Gospel CD.
